Potassium formate is a potassium salt of formic acid, typically supplied as a clear liquid or a white crystalline solid. Its primary advantages in oilfield applications stem from its unique chemical properties: high solubility, excellent thermal stability, low corrosivity, and environmental compatibility. These attributes make it an ideal component for formulating advanced drilling fluids, especially in high-pressure and high-temperature (HPHT) wells, and in formations susceptible to instability.

One of the most significant benefits of using potassium formate in drilling fluids is its ability to enhance wellbore stability. In formations containing reactive clays and shales, potassium ions from potassium formate can inhibit clay swelling and dispersion, thereby preventing wellbore collapse and reducing the incidence of stuck pipes. This ionic inhibition is crucial for maintaining drilling progress and ensuring the integrity of the wellbore, especially in deep and complex geological formations. Furthermore, potassium formate-based fluids offer superior performance in HPHT environments. Unlike some other fluid additives, potassium formate maintains its stability and effectiveness under extreme temperature and pressure conditions, which are common in deep oil and gas reservoirs. This reliability is essential for preventing fluid degradation and ensuring consistent drilling performance. Potassium formate also plays a role in preventing gas hydrate formation, a significant operational hazard in deepwater drilling. By lowering the freezing point of the drilling fluid and acting as a thermodynamic inhibitor, it effectively suppresses the formation of gas hydrates, which can block pipelines and equipment. This characteristic makes it an indispensable additive for offshore and cold-climate drilling operations.

In addition to its technical performance, potassium formate is recognized for its environmental benefits. It is biodegradable and less toxic than many traditional drilling fluid components, aligning with the industry's growing commitment to sustainability.
